North Carolina Communities Achieve 2019 National Main Street Accreditation North Carolina Communities Achieve 2019 National Main Street Accreditation The National Main Street Center designates 46 N.C communities as Main Street America programs Downtown Salisbury, Inc / Monday, April 29, 2019 0 14768 The National Main Street Center has designated 46 North Carolina communities as accredited Main Street America™ programs for 2019, the North Carolina Department of Commerce announced today. Each year, the national group and N.C. Commerce’s Main Street & Rural Planning Center recognize communities demonstrating exemplary commitment to preservation-based economic development and community revitalization through the Main Street Approach. Salisbury ranks top 20 in best small cities to start a business in 2019 City of Salisbury / Thursday, April 25, 2019 0 23124 The City of Salisbury has been recognized as one of the best small cities in the country to start a small business. According to a report released by WalletHub, Salisbury was named the 16th best small city to start a business and tied for 1st in the highest average growth in number of small businesses. Read more
